From LEO Combat : Hammer Shrouds for the 637 J Frame

When I received my TRIPLE-O Knife from Bob at LEO COMBAT ( my review of the TRIPLE-O knife is here ) he threw in a package of these – a neat idea to “snag proof” the hammer on a S&W 637 – the S&W 637 is great as it is a true DA/SA revolver – you can simply pull the trigger and it will perform a “double” action – rotate the cylinder AND bring the hammer back to sear break thus firing the revolver – as well as being able to bring the hammer back manually – rotating the cylinder and bringing to hammer back to rear lock – then pulling the trigger gives you a “single” action – hammer drop/firing the revolver . . .

The S&W 637 is capable of quite decent single action accuracy – however the hammer snagging on clothing or body parts while attempting to extricate from your pocket / under pants / or wherever you might stash it limits it being used by a lot of folks – they simply buy and carry a S&W 642 ( internal hammer ) and don’t worry about hammer snag . . .

How to test drive this?? I dug out the S&W 637 and a pocket holster for it – loaded it – slipped the shroud on it – and put it in my pocket . . . I tried dry firing it multiple times and it “pops” right off of the hammer just like in the video – so I will carry it in my pocket for a couple of weeks and see if it comes off in normal use – I will not do any pics – What ?? New Pachmayr Grips for The S&W 36-1 Square Butt

I really like the Herrett’s grips – yes I know – “stocks” – OK??? – that were on the S&W 36-1 – good looking – but not really practical . . .

I finally found a set of Pachmayr’s for the little darling – I needed grips for a square butt not a round butt – they finally came back in stock – I ordered a set and here we are – and again nothing against the Herrett’s but they just don’t fit me as good as the Pachmayr’s and the little dear is still being used regularly as a “working” revolver – I really don’t want to scratch up a set of grips that are vintage – and worth more than the revolver . . .
